TaskAgent interface
Ein Task-Agent.
- Extends
Eigenschaften
assigned |
Die Agent-Cloudanforderung, die derzeit diesem Agent zugeordnet ist. |
assigned |
Die Anforderung, die derzeit diesem Agent zugewiesen ist. |
authorization | Autorisierungsinformationen für diesen Agent. |
created |
Datum, an dem dieser Agent erstellt wurde. |
last |
Die letzte Anforderung, die von diesem Agent abgeschlossen wurde. |
max |
Maximale Auftragsparallelität für diesen Agent zulässig. |
pending |
Ausstehendes Update für diesen Agent. |
properties | |
status |
Datum, an dem die letzte Änderung des Verbindungsstatus aufgetreten ist. |
system |
Vom Host dieses Agents unterstützte systemdefinierte Funktionen. Warnung: Zum Festlegen von Funktionen, die die PUT-Methode verwenden, überschreibt PUT die vorhandenen Funktionen vollständig. |
user |
Benutzerdefinierte Funktionen, die vom Host dieses Agents unterstützt werden. Warnung: Zum Festlegen von Funktionen, die die PUT-Methode verwenden, überschreibt PUT die vorhandenen Funktionen vollständig. |
Geerbte Eigenschaften
access |
Der Zugriffspunkt dieses Agents. |
enabled | Gibt an, ob dieser Agent Aufträge ausführen soll. |
id | Bezeichner des Agents. |
name | Name des Agents. |
os |
Agentbetriebssystem. |
provisioning |
Bereitstellungsstatus dieses Agents. |
status | Gibt an, ob der Agent online ist. |
version | Agentversion. |
Details zur Eigenschaft
assignedAgentCloudRequest
Die Agent-Cloudanforderung, die derzeit diesem Agent zugeordnet ist.
assignedAgentCloudRequest: TaskAgentCloudRequest
Eigenschaftswert
assignedRequest
Die Anforderung, die derzeit diesem Agent zugewiesen ist.
assignedRequest: TaskAgentJobRequest
Eigenschaftswert
authorization
Autorisierungsinformationen für diesen Agent.
authorization: TaskAgentAuthorization
Eigenschaftswert
createdOn
Datum, an dem dieser Agent erstellt wurde.
createdOn: Date
Eigenschaftswert
Date
lastCompletedRequest
Die letzte Anforderung, die von diesem Agent abgeschlossen wurde.
lastCompletedRequest: TaskAgentJobRequest
Eigenschaftswert
maxParallelism
Maximale Auftragsparallelität für diesen Agent zulässig.
maxParallelism: number
Eigenschaftswert
number
pendingUpdate
Ausstehendes Update für diesen Agent.
pendingUpdate: TaskAgentUpdate
Eigenschaftswert
properties
properties: any
Eigenschaftswert
any
statusChangedOn
Datum, an dem die letzte Änderung des Verbindungsstatus aufgetreten ist.
statusChangedOn: Date
Eigenschaftswert
Date
systemCapabilities
Vom Host dieses Agents unterstützte systemdefinierte Funktionen. Warnung: Zum Festlegen von Funktionen, die die PUT-Methode verwenden, überschreibt PUT die vorhandenen Funktionen vollständig.
systemCapabilities: {[key: string]: string}
Eigenschaftswert
{[key: string]: string}
userCapabilities
Benutzerdefinierte Funktionen, die vom Host dieses Agents unterstützt werden. Warnung: Zum Festlegen von Funktionen, die die PUT-Methode verwenden, überschreibt PUT die vorhandenen Funktionen vollständig.
userCapabilities: {[key: string]: string}
Eigenschaftswert
{[key: string]: string}
Geerbte Eigenschaftsdetails
accessPoint
Der Zugriffspunkt dieses Agents.
accessPoint: string
Eigenschaftswert
string
geerbt vonTaskAgentReference.accessPoint-
enabled
Gibt an, ob dieser Agent Aufträge ausführen soll.
enabled: boolean
Eigenschaftswert
boolean
geerbt vonTaskAgentReference.enabled
id
name
osDescription
Agentbetriebssystem.
osDescription: string
Eigenschaftswert
string
geerbt vonTaskAgentReference.osDescription-
provisioningState
Bereitstellungsstatus dieses Agents.
provisioningState: string
Eigenschaftswert
string
geerbt vonTaskAgentReference.provisioningState
status
Gibt an, ob der Agent online ist.
status: TaskAgentStatus